C语言程序:将一个正整数分解成若干素数的幂次方的乘积一个整数可唯一地分解为一些不同质因子的若干次方的

发布时间:2021-03-07 22:46:48

C语言程序:将一个正整数分解成若干素数的幂次方的乘积一个整数可唯一地分解为一些不同质因子的若干次方的乘积.即:对于一个大于1的整数a,可表示为:a = p1^e1*p2^e2…pr^er

网友回答

//代码如下,不明确的欢迎追问
#include
#include
int main()
{int N,n,p,e,fir;
scanf(%d,&N);
n=N;fir=1;//判断是不是第一项.fir=1表示是第一项
printf(%d = ,n);
for(p=2;p
以上问题属网友观点,不代表本站立场,仅供参考!